Conecta Fiction & Entertainment Hands Out $115,000 Prizes As Spanish Confab Kicks Off
Image
A duo of scripted projects has landed €100,000 each at Conecta Fiction & Entertainment.

The international content event began last night in the against the dramatic surroundings of the mountainous Spanish city Cuenca, with Patricia Franco, Regional Minister of Economy, Business and Employment of Castilla-La Mancha, using a speech to announce the winning projects of the third Castilla-La Mancha Feature Films and Series Competition.

In the regional category, Piedra, Papel o Tijera, which comes from Toledan production company Altamira Entertainment, won out. The series stars the likes of Aitana Sánchez-Gijón, José Coronado, Irene Escolar and Chino Darín.

In the national category award went to La Celestina, a modern take on the 1499 book by Fernando de Rojas. Directed by Tina Olivares, it stars the likes of Esmeralda Pimentel and Juana Acosta.

A total of 19 projects were submitted for the awards.
